A physically challenged Nigerian woman, Dorathy Osaronu, has taken to social media to announce her royal wedding to one, Prince Gabriel Osaro.

According to Dorathy, via her Facebook page, excitedly announced her wedding date, as she reveals that God has done what seemed impossible, and he did it twice.

Dorathy also shared beautiful photos of the prewedding photoshoot, revealing that the wedding would be holding on the 23rd of May at Eleme, Rivers state.

Sharing beautiful photos of herself and her hubby, she wrote;

‘Royal Wedding

Save The Date

23.05.2021

My God did what seemed impossible and yes, he did it twice”

Meanwhile 38-year-old mother of two, Blessing Igwe, has  recently been arraigned before a Gudu Upper Area Court in Abuja for allegedly beating up her disabled husband all the time.

The accused woman, who was brought to court on Wednesday was also alleged to have previously resisted arrest before she was successfully arrested on the fourth attempt. Blessing, who resides at CBN Estate at Apo in Abuja, is facing a three-count charge of assault, criminal intimidation and resisting lawful arrest.

The Prosecutor, Mr. Fidelis Ogbobe, said that ‎the complainant, one Robinson Igwe of Choos Estate, Apo reported the matter at the Apo Police Station on Aug. 2. Ogbobe alleged that the wife was always taking advantage of her husband’s physical challenge to attack him all the time.

“The defendant always takes advantage of her husband’s disability to assault him. The complainant is a physically challenged person, who uses crutches to walk.

“He has been admitted in hospital because of a head injury as a result of assault and battery from his wife.

“Despite police intervention the accused had repeatedly beaten her husband at the slighted provocation.’’

The prosecutor said that the complainant had petitioned the commissioner of police in Abuja on the matter.
